Broncs out in first round at state

By John Gutekunst
Monday, February 22, 2010 12:00 AM MST

The Parker Broncs basketball team got knocked out in the first round of the state 3A playoffs, losing 71-36 to No. 3 ranked Chinle Feb. 15 in Chinle.

Parker Coach Kyle Peta said it was a good experience for the team to play at this level.

"We played hard," he said. "We just made too many mistakes to be competitive."

The Broncs were in the playoffs despite a first round loss to South Pointe in the 3A West regionals because of their Arizona Interscholastic Association power point ranking. Peta said Parker leaped over three other teams to be ranked No. 13 in the state.

"All the teams that had to lose for us to get in did so," Peta said.

Peta said he was proud of the team's effort for the whole season. While things started off slowly, they gradually improved their game. They were particularly strong after the start of 2010. Peta said they made such an effort, they deserved to go to the state tournament.

The game marked the final appearance in a Broncs' uniform for five seniors: Elias Ameelyenah, Adrian Chavez, Sean Golding, Brian Goldsberry, and Guy Self.

Peta said he's looking forward to the 2010-11 season, as the Broncs have a lot of talent. He said that talent needs to be combined with a lot of effort.

"We have a lot of talent, but we have to put the work in," he said.

At the state tournament, one of the Broncs' 3A West rivals, the Estrella Foothills Wolves, have been as dominating as their No. 1 ranking would indicate. They defeated another 3A West team, No. 16 South Pointe, in the first round, 111-51. They then defeated No. 9 Holbrook, 111-58, in the second round.

The state semi-finals and finals will be played this weekend at
Jobing.com Arena in Glendale. No. 2 Safford will face No. 6 Round Valley at 4:15 p.m. Friday. Estrella Foothills will face No. 4 Winslow at 7:45 p.m. Friday. The winners of those two games will face each other at 6 p.m. Saturday for the state championship.
